The core of my teaching philosophy is to celebrate discovery. Specifically, that there is also value in getting the ‘wrong’ answer. Too often in life, we miss the bigger lessons that we can learn from our ‘mistakes’ by dismissing and/or shaming them. In science, it is important to understand that the ‘wrong’ answers are still informative and can sometimes lead to new discoveries that challenge us to change our mind. Most importantly, when science is approached without ego, it is an exciting learning environment that embraces diversity as well as change. Ngā mihi, Kristy
